Luxury Mansion Sells for Record $3.52 Million in Greater Brisbane Auction

AU1 hr ago

A lavish mansion, described as a 'Taj Mahal' replica, has set a new record for its suburb after selling at auction for $3.52 million in Greater Brisbane. The opulent home features numerous pillars and chandeliers, a swimming pool, a spa, and a golf putting green in the backyard. This sale was part of a broader auction event in the Greater Brisbane area, which saw several high-profile properties go under the hammer. The property's unique design and extensive amenities contributed to its significant sale price, attracting considerable interest from potential buyers. The auction highlighted the strong demand for luxury real estate in the region. Further details about the specific suburb or the number of bidders were not provided in the original report. The sale underscores the high value placed on distinctive and well-appointed homes in the current market.
